The Oricon Singles Chart is the Japanese music industry-standard singles popularity chart issued daily, weekly, monthly and yearly by Oricon.

Before data was collected electronically, the charts were compiled on the basis of faxes that were sent from record shops.
[5] The first number-one song on the Oricon Singles Chart was "Kitaguni no Futari (In a Lonesome City) [jp]" by Jackey Yoshikawa and His Blue Comets on November 2, 1967.
